Understanding Registered Agents
A registered agent serves as a critical point of contact for companies, guaranteeing compliance with state regulations. This designated individual or company is responsible for handling crucial legal documents, such as service of process notices and tax forms. By performing this role, registered agents help maintain the company's legal standing and facilitate timely communication with state authorities.

Entities of all sizes, from corporate structures to limited liability companies, are obligated to have a registered agent to fulfill statutory obligations. The registered agent needs to be available during standard business hours at a physical address in the state of establishment. This service is crucial, as it provides a dependable method for delivering significant documents and notifications that can impact the company's legal status and operations.

Importance of Agent Services
Registered agents play a critical role in ensuring that companies maintain conformity with local regulations. These agents act as the formal point of contact for official documents and government communications, providing a dependable way for companies to receive critical communications. By appointing a registered agent, businesses can confirm that they do not miss crucial deadlines or legal obligations, which can lead to sanctions or litigation.

Additionally, registered agents help safeguard a company's discretion and maintain its reputation. When a business utilizes a registered agent, it can keep its personal address off public records, reducing the chances of unwanted solicitations and ensuring privacy in legal situations. This is particularly advantageous for sole proprietors who may operate from home or personal addresses.

Additionally, having a qualified registered agent allows businesses to focus on their core operations without worrying about compliance management. These agents typically provide additional services such as annual compliance reminders, business mail management, and support for document filing. By outsourcing these responsibilities, companies can streamline their operations, ensuring they remain compliant while dedicating resources to expansion and advancement.

Registered Representative Costs and Charges
In considering registered agent options, a key consideration for companies involves understanding the expenses associated with engaging a certified agent service. Registered agent fees can vary widely based on several factors, such as the credibility of the provider, the level of service provided, and the specific regulations of the jurisdiction in which the business operates. On average, the annual cost for a reliable registered agent can vary from $50.00 to three hundred dollars, but certain top-tier registered agent companies may charge more for premium options or enhanced services.

Cost-effective registered agent services typically offer standard package deals that include basic services such as managing legal documents, providing a registered office address, and guaranteeing compliance with statutory obligations. In comparison, more detailed plans might offer services like annual report submissions, compliance reminders, and business mail handling.
